I know that if you have a small business you are supposed to be able to apply each year for start up funds. These funds can be for show space, cloths, grooming etc. Also if you do start a small business that ODSP are helping with through employment supports, if you sell $800 worth of product, you can then get a grant of $1500 for your business.
However the $500 business start up fund is to the discretion of your worker and if you have a difficult one, they will reject the request as they did with me this year. I have had it in past years though.
Without going into too much detail I wanted to comment on the anonymous contributors statement regarding a recurring yearly business start-up funding of $800.oo. I am presently on ODSP and am working towards starting my own business and know that there is much more funding and assistance available than $800.00 per annum.
If you check the Ontario Disability Supports Program you will find that there is funding available for training, equipment. supplies etc.
In addition you can receive assistance to develop a business plan and there is also a mentoring program.
I am just beginning the process tnrough this program and those few things that I mentioned are some of kinds of assistance that you may qualify for - if this program is like many other assistance programs I'm quite sure, that if one digs deeper, you will find that there will also be areas of assistance available that they don't advertise, you need to do your homework is this regard.
If you are serious about getting your own business going and qualify it appears that this is one area that there is a fair amount of help available - of course, as with any other program of this nature, you have to play by their rules and have a fairly high tolerance for frustration -not completely unlike doing it on your own.
I believe from the research that I have done so far that, for someone who is receiving disablility benefits, it is an excellent opportunity to get a business up and running while still having an income to survive on and that is something that is a real bonus.
You can get the application package for the Disability Supports Program from you local ODSP office. Good luck to anyone who is trying to achieve their goal of starting their own business.
